What Got Done On My Day Off

June 28, 2014 by Chris Bohn

It’s so very rare that I have a Saturday off.  But anyone that knows me, will understand that I can’t sit still for long.  So, I would like to share what I’ve gotten done on my day off.

Hydrangeas_MiniPenny_potshots_337_407_80_c1_l_tWhen I got finished showing condos yesterday afternoon, I stopped by Garden Gate Nursery on NW 43rd Street.   I’ve been wanting to remove some old boxwoods at the front of my home and get some BIG Hydrangeas.  They had something new called Mini Penny Hydrangea™.   Of course, I had to buy three of them!  When they get blooming each year it will provide me with “Porch Pleasure”.

First thing this morning, the boxwoods were torn out, and the Mini Pennies went in.

Mini Penny Hydrangea

I’ve gotten them all planted.  There’s nothing more relaxing for me than to spend time digging in the dirt.  Luckily, I got it all finished before the hot, hot sun set in on the front side of the home.

I’ve loved hydrangeas ever since seeing them growing in my Granny’s yard in Mobile, Alabama.   I even brought some of her’s to my back yard and they are blooming beautifully this year too.

Cat Whiskers

I also found a new plant that had the most unusual blooms called Cat Whiskers…..and the butterflies will love this one too.   I love the blooms on this!  My photo doesn’t do it justice, so click on the link above and see better photos of the Cat Whiskers blooms!

Of course, a bought a few more repeating Day Lillies too.   The ones I got were very full 1 gallon size but they were full of thick roots and will spread out very well.  Thanks Garden Gate Nursery!  Yep, I love working in my yard!

Everything is planted!

I’ve improved my Front Porch Pleasure Zone !!

Hope you are all having a good SATURDAY too.
